Primary Connections holds first workshop for NSW syllabus

April 07, 2014

The Australian Academy of Science’s Primary Connections education program recently held the first of its syllabus implementation workshops in Sydney.

The workshops are designed to familiarise teachers with Primary Connections’ new Kindergarten to Year 6 Science and Technology syllabus for NSW and demonstrate how Primary Connections can be used to meet their teaching needs.

The workshop was presented by Sophia McLean, Professional Learning Manager, and Louise Rostron, Professional Learning Consultant, with 36 primary educators attending.
